Credential disclosure via unredacted debug logging
Published Jun 29, 2026 · Updated Jun 29, 2026
Sensitive-data logging in Snowflake CLI before 3.19.0 allows local users to read plaintext credentials from persistent debug logs. The CLI's debug logging path writes passwords, tokens, and private-key material from an affected connection context without redaction. A local user must have file-system read access to the resulting logs, and the direct consequence is disclosure of the recorded credentials.
